Editorial note

The Toyota C-HR (2023) stands out with its modern and attractive design, offering a dynamic aesthetic that does not go unnoticed on the road. With a score of 90 for design, this model catches the eye and positions itself as an appealing choice for fans of stylish cars. In terms of performance, the C-HR receives a score of 70. While it offers a pleasant driving experience, some drivers may find the engine a bit less powerful, especially during highway overtaking. This may not suit those looking for more dynamic sensations. The user experience is generally positive with a score of 85, thanks to optimized interior comfort and quality materials. However, it is important to note that rear space may be limited, which could make long journeys less comfortable for rear passengers. Regarding value for money, the C-HR is rated at 75. Its purchase price may be higher than that of some competitors, which could deter some buyers. However, the reliability of the Toyota brand, known for its durable vehicles, partially compensates for this aspect. In terms of features, the vehicle is awarded a score of 80, thanks to its advanced safety technologies, including driver assistance systems, thereby enhancing occupant protection. Finally, concerning ergonomics, the C-HR receives a score of 65. Although the design is appealing, it limits rear visibility, which can complicate parking maneuvers and city driving. In summary, the Toyota C-HR (2023) is a vehicle with captivating design and remarkable energy efficiency, but it has some limitations in terms of space and engine power. It is a wise choice for those who prioritize style and safety.

How do I convert miles to kilometers?
One mile is equivalent to 1.609344 kilometers, while one kilometer corresponds to 0.62137119 miles.
Where can I find the VIN number of my Toyota?
The location of the VIN number varies depending on the make and model of the car. This code may be engraved or affixed to the chassis. To find the exact location of the VIN number on your Toyota, please refer to the manual.
What is the VIN number?
The VIN number is a unique identifier assigned to each vehicle. It stands for Vehicle Identification Number.
How often should I have my Toyota serviced?
It is advisable to have regular maintenance performed on your vehicle. The maintenance manual indicates the recommended frequency for services and the items to check. Generally, a major service should be performed every two years or after 30,000 kilometers.
When is it necessary to change the brake fluid in my Toyota?
It is recommended to replace the brake fluid every two years.
What is the difference between E10 and E5 gasoline?
E10 gasoline contains up to 10% ethanol, while E5 contains less than 5%. Therefore, E10 has a lower gasoline concentration than E5, making it more environmentally friendly.
What should I do if one or more doors do not open from the inside?
This could be due to the child safety lock, which prevents the doors from being opened from the inside. The mechanism to disable this safety feature varies by make and model.

What type of fuel is recommended for my Toyota C-HR?
For your Toyota C-HR (2023), it is recommended to use unleaded gasoline. In the EU area, the fuel must comply with the European standard EN228. Outside the EU, choose unleaded gasoline with an octane rating of 95 or higher. The tank capacity is approximately 43 liters. To refuel, follow these steps: 1. Turn off the power and close all doors. 2. Check the type of fuel needed. 3. Locate the opening for unleaded gasoline. 4. Open the tank cap according to the instructions in the manual.
